Stayed here for one night, and was more than adequate. Bed was comfortable and room was clean. Subway station just around the corner so easy to get to, both from Manhattan and JFK. Breakfast was ok, as the breakfast room is pretty small for the size of the hotel. Decent range of cold choices, but only really 1 hot choice in addition to things like waffles. They were kind enough to store my luggage after check out before I needed to head to the airport, so I could squeeze in some last minute sightseeing. The most frustrating thing was trying to lower the blackout blind in the room. It's an electric blind and there was no obvious buttons near the blind. It turns out it was a small white square panel by the bed that has very faint up and down arrows on it. I had to ask a passing housekeeper on how to operate it! Maybe put a sign or a note for guests on how to operate it. Good amount of storage, with a nice bathroom including a shower with multiple jets, although most of the water ends up on the floor as a result, as the shower screen really isn't big enough. Would stay here again if I was in the area, and as the building is bright green you can't really miss it!…
